Jammu and Kashmir Reports 4356 Covid-19 Cases, 55 Deaths

Srinagar, May 13: Jammu and Kashmir reported 4356 fresh covid-19 cases while 55 people succumbed to the virus in the last 24 hours, officials said on Thursday.
They said that among the fresh cases, 1771 were reported from Jammu division and 2585 from Kashmir, taking the overall case tally to 233763.
Regarding the fresh fatalities, they said, 35 were reported from Jammu division and 20 from Kashmir valley, taking the death toll to 2967.
Moreover, they said, 2995 more COVID-19 patients have recovered—1228 from Jammu Division and 1767 from Kashmir. There are 52848 active cases—18946 in Jammu and 33902 in Kashmir.
Providing district wise details of the cases, the officials said that Srinagar reported 872 cases, Baramulla 228, Budgam 288, Pulwama 262, Kupwara 186, Anantnag 304, Bandipora 118, Ganderbal 92, Kulgam 165, Shopian 70, Jammu 624, Udhampur 282, Rajouri 227, Doda 82, Kathua 157, Samba 107, Kishtwar 80, Poonch 94, Ramban 43 and Reasi 75.
